what is the collective noun of actors?

There isn't one universally accepted collective noun for actors.

However, some common and creative options include:

* A cast (this is the most common and straightforward option)

* A troupe (often used for a group of actors performing together regularly)

* A company (similar to troupe, but can be more formal)

* A gallery (suggests a diverse group of actors)

* A constellation (implies a group of talented actors)

Ultimately, the best collective noun depends on the context and the specific group of actors you are referring to.
